Australian electronic music phenomenon Dom Dolla has gifted fans an extraordinary look into his record-breaking 2025 homecoming concert at Sydney’s Allianz Stadium, uploading the full two-hour performance to YouTube. The release offers a comprehensive viewing experience of what was a landmark event for the artist and the Australian electronic music scene, notably including several unreleased tracks from Dolla’s upcoming projects.
The highly anticipated concert, held on December 20, 2025, marked a significant milestone as the first stadium show for a homegrown DJ in Australia’s history. Dom Dolla, whose real name is Dominic Matheson, expressed his disbelief and excitement about sharing the event with a global audience. "I can’t believe I’m posting this, but we just uploaded my first ever stadium show to YouTube," he stated in a social media update. He emphasized the historical significance of the performance, noting it was the first electronic music stadium show in the country.
The production and execution of the event were a massive undertaking, requiring a dedicated team to ensure it was captured and presented in the highest possible quality. Dolla extended his gratitude to the extensive crew involved, from the production and video teams to security and tour staff, highlighting that "It takes an army to put on an event of this size." He encouraged viewers to watch until the end credits to acknowledge everyone who contributed to the spectacle.
More than 40,000 fans reportedly packed Allianz Stadium for the unforgettable night. Dom Dolla delivered a high-octane set, weaving through his most popular tracks such as "Rhyme Dust," "Saving Up," "Eat Your Man," "girl$," and "CAVE." The performance also featured a special guest appearance by British singer-songwriter Clementine Douglas, who joined Dolla on stage to perform their collaboration, "Miracle Maker."

Beyond the music and visual spectacle, the concert carried profound emotional weight. The event took place less than a week after the tragic Bondi Beach terror attack, an incident that had deeply affected the Sydney community. Dom Dolla, who had previously resided in Bondi, used his platform to acknowledge the tragedy and honor the first responders and lifeguards who played crucial roles during the incident. He personally invited these heroes to the concert and publicly recognized their bravery from the stage, eliciting a thunderous ovation from the audience. "I had to invite a bunch of first responders and lifeguards – they’re just at the back here, make some f—ing noise for these heroes," he declared, expressing his solidarity and affection for the community.

The landmark stadium show was a collaborative effort, presented by Untitled Group, Laneway Presents, and TEG Live. The evening was further enhanced by performances from international acts KETTAMA and Fcukers (DJ set), alongside the rising domestic talent Anna Lunoe, who provided robust support and built anticipation for Dolla’s headline set.
